Best Herbs to Infuse Beverages with Organic Refreshment

Herbs and natural flavors to add to water, tea, lemonade, and cocktails for organic refreshment.  Herbs have been used for centuries to add flavor and medicinal properties to food and beverages. Whether you are a certified mixologist, aspiring signature cocktail creator, or just enjoy a flavorful drink, using herbs in cocktails and other beverages can add a unique flavor and aroma that will impress your guests. Mint  

Mint is a versatile herb that can be used in many different drinks. It's commonly used in mojitos, juleps, and other cocktails, but it can also be added to lemonade or iced tea for a refreshing twist. Mint leaves can be muddled, chopped, or used as a garnish.  

Basil  

Basil is a fragrant herb that's often used in Italian cuisine. It has a slightly sweet and peppery flavor that pairs well with gin or vodka. Try it in tomato juice or to garnish your bloody Mary. You can use fresh basil leaves to infuse alcohol or add them to lemonade or iced tea.      

Rosemary  

Rosemary has a distinctive pine-like flavor and aroma that pairs well with gin or vodka. It's often used in savory cocktails and can also be added to lemonade or iced tea for a refreshing twist. To infuse alcohol with rosemary, simply add a sprig or two to a bottle of vodka or gin and let it sit for a few days.  

Lavender  

Lavender has a delicate floral flavor that pairs well with gin, vodka, and champagne. It's often used in cocktails, such as the Lavender Martini, and can also be used to flavor lemonade or iced tea. To infuse alcohol with lavender, simply add a few sprigs to a bottle of gin or vodka and let it sit for a few days.      

Thyme  

Thyme is a fragrant herb that's often used in Mediterranean cuisine. It has a slightly sweet and earthy flavor that pairs well with gin or vodka. Thyme can be used to infuse alcohol or added to lemonade or iced tea.  

Sage  

Sage has a slightly bitter and earthy flavor that pairs well with gin, vodka, and tequila. It's often used in cocktails, such as the Sage Margarita, and can also be added to lemonade or iced tea. To infuse alcohol with sage, simply add a few sprigs to a bottle of gin, vodka, or tequila and let it sit for a few days.  

Cilantro  

Cilantro has a bright and citrusy flavor that pairs well with tequila and rum. It's often used in cocktails, such as the Cilantro Margarita, and can also be added to lemonade or iced tea. To infuse alcohol with cilantro, simply add a few sprigs to a bottle of tequila or rum and let it sit for a few days.
